Job Title: Pediatric Home Health Nurse

We are seeking a compassionate and skilled Pediatric Home Health Nurse to join our team at Quality Talent Group. As a Pediatric Home Health Nurse, you will provide high-quality nursing care to patients in the comfort of their own homes.

Job Summary

The Pediatric Home Health Nurse will be responsible for delivering and coordinating quality patient care in compliance with physician orders. This includes continuously observing and assessing patient condition and care needs, reporting changes to the supervisor and/or physician as appropriate, and documenting all activities, assessments, and nursing actions in a timely manner.

Responsibilities
  • Deliver and coordinate quality patient care in compliance with physician orders
  • Continuously observe and assess patient condition and care needs
  • Report changes in patient condition to the supervisor and/or physician as appropriate
  • Document all activities, assessments, and nursing actions in a timely manner
  • Participate in and update the nursing care plan
  • Take appropriate nursing action based on assessment and achieve expected outcomes
  • Recognize changes in patient needs and responses requiring intervention and implement care to prevent risk or reduce risk
  • Accept responsibility for personal and professional accountability by complying with Aveanna policies, state and federal regulations, accrediting bodies, and the Nurse Practice Act
  • Provide care utilizing infection control measures that protect both the staff and the patient according to OSHA standards
  • Educate the patient and family regarding the disease process, self-care techniques, and prevention strategies, and in meeting the patient nursing needs
  • Maintain knowledge of competencies related to the nursing profession by participating in educational programs, continued education units, internal learning management skills, and skill evaluations
Requirements
  • Graduate of an accredited school of nursing
  • Current, unrestricted state license as a Licensed Nurse in the state of practice
  • Current CPR certification
  • Demonstrated proficiency in clinical assessments, documentation, and compliance with nursing care and policies and procedures
  • Additional state-specific requirements: South Carolina - one year of pediatrics experience; California - one year of experience required working under current nursing license; Louisiana - one year of experience required working as a licensed nurse
Preferred Qualifications
  • Six months of recent experience as a Licensed Nurse in a clinical care setting
  • Home health experience
Physical Requirements
  • Must be able to speak, write, read, and understand English
  • Must be able to travel
  • Must be able to lift 50 pounds
  • Must be able to sufficiently reposition patients and move equipment without assistance
  • Prolonged walking, standing, bending, kneeling, reaching, twisting
  • Must be able to sit and climb stairs
  • Must have visual and hearing acuity
  • Must have a strong sense of smell and touch
  • Must be able to appropriately respond physically and mentally to emergency situations in the home or during transport
Environment
  • Must be able to function in a wide variety of environments which may involve exposure to allergens and other various conditions
  • Possible exposure to blood, bodily fluids, and infectious diseases
